1. Overview of Valorant

Valorant is a team-based tactical shooter that pits two teams of five players against each other. Each player assumes the role of a unique Agent, possessing distinct abilities that can be used strategically during matches. The objective is to eliminate the opposing team or complete designated objectives, depending on the game mode.

2. Overview of PUBG

PUBG, short for PlayerUnknown's Battlegrounds, is a battle royale game where up to 100 players are dropped onto an island and fight to be the last person or team standing. The game offers various modes, including solo, duo, and squad matches, allowing players to team up or go solo.

7. Character Abilities and Playstyles

Valorant introduces a unique element to gameplay through its Agents, each equipped with distinct abilities. These abilities range from offensive skills like fireballs and teleportation to supportive abilities like healing and vision manipulation. In PUBG, there are no character abilities. Instead, players rely solely on their skill and decision-making to outplay opponents.
